Carlisle Police Bust Duo for Trying to Make Meth in Motel Room
By: Joey Hollingsworth
Updated: September 12, 2012
According to the Lonoke County Sheriff's Office, two police officers went to investigate a report of theft at a motel in Carlisle when they smelled marijuana and chemical odors in the room, and found a black bag containing suspicious items and plastic tubing.
Narcotics investigators from the Sheriff's office assisted the officers, and found chemicals, components and paraphernalia used to make meth.
Authorities then arrested 19-year-old Taylor Alese Jones and 25-year-old Joshua Clay Burton, both of Hazen.
The two were arrested for possession of paraphernalia with intent to manufacture, possession of a controlled substance and possession of drug paraphernalia.
